Abstract

The container (100) has a cup (101) including side walls (104) surrounding a base (102), and a rim (106) extending around upper ends of the side walls. A sealing film (105) covers the cup, and a cover (108) sealed to the sealing film covers the rim, where the cup is made of vegetable fibers, and the sealing film and the cover are made of a biodegradable plastic film. The vegetable fibers include sugarcane fibers, and the biodegradable plastic film is made of oxo-biodegradable polyethylene.

There are currently trays that are intended to contain food products and which are made from plant fibers to be biodegradable. Such trays can not be closed by a seal because the latter which is a plastic film can not adhere to the plant fiber. An object of the present invention is to provide a biodegradable and sealable tray. For this purpose, a tray is provided comprising: - a bowl having a bottom, side walls surrounding the bottom and a flange extending around the upper ends of the side walls, - a sealing film covering the bowl and fixed thereto - A seal sealed to the sealing film covering the rim, the bowl being made of plant fibers, the sealing film and the seal being made of a biodegradable plastic film.

Advantageously, the biodegradable plastic film is made of oxo-biodegradable polyethylene. The tray 100 includes a bowl 101 having a bottom 102, side walls 104 surrounding the bottom 102 and a flange 106 which extends parallel to the bottom 102 from the upper ends of the side walls 104 and around these 30. The flange 106 thus forms a planar portion around the opening of the bowl 101. The tray 100 also comprises a sealing film and a cap 108 which are represented here in part.

The bowl 101 is made of plant fibers such as sugar cane bagasse. The sealing film 105 is made of a biodegradable plastic film made for example of oxo-biodegradable polyethylene. The sealing film 105 completely covers the bowl 101 to which it is attached. Thus, the sealing film 105 covers the upper face of the bottom 102, the inner faces of the side walls 104, and the upper face of the flange 106. The sealing film 105 allows the subsequent introduction of the cap 108 which is constituted a plastic film also biodegradable and made for example of oxo-biodegradable polyethylene. The cover 108 is sealed to the sealing film 105 which covers the flange 106. The sealing is effected for example by hot gluing. The establishment of the sealing film 105 makes it possible to place the lid 108 which encloses the food products, and seals the tray 100 in which can be injected a particular atmosphere for better preservation of food products. In addition, the tray 100 is fully biodegradable. The manufacturing process of the tray 100 consists of: a step of supplying a layer of plant fibers, a step of supplying the sealing film 105, a step of rolling the sealing film 105 on the fiber layer. plant, during which the sealing film 105 is adhered to the layer of plant fibers, - a shaping step in which the sealing film 105 and the layer of vegetable fibers thus rolled are pressed and cut so as to be shaped in the form of the bowl 101 covered with the sealing film 105, - a step of filling the cup 101 covered with the sealing film 105 thus shaped, and - a step of sealing the cover 1018 on the sealing film 105 Of course, the present invention is not limited to the examples and embodiments described and shown, but it is capable of numerous variants accessible to humans. of art.35
